STRESSED?  UNFOCUSED?  DECLUTTER!

A cluttered workspace increases stress levels and decreases efficiency. Removing unnecessary items and tidying up your desk improves physical space and promotes mental clarity. By organizing and decluttering your desk, you create an environment that allows you to work more effectively - saving you valuable time and reducing frustration. A decluttered workspace also enhances creativity and inspires fresh ideas. Maybe you won't become the next Leonardo DaVinci, but breaking through a writing block or finally finding that elusive coding error or is a win!

NEW YORK CAPITAL REGION COVID CASES RISE - PROTECT YOURSELF

New York's Capital Region is seeing a rise in COVID-19 cases even as it still navigates the recovery challenges posed from when the pandemic was at its peak. Offices, being communal spaces where people interact closely, require special attention and precautions to minimize transmission. Here are some essential strategies and guidelines to help you protect yourself and your colleagues from COVID-19 in an office setting. 

1. Maintain Physical Distancing - Strive to maintain at least six feet of distance between yourself and your colleagues whenever possible.

2. Wear Face Masks - Wear masks consistently while in shared office spaces, especially in areas where physical distancing might be challenging.

3. Promote Hand Hygiene - Encourage frequent handwashing and use of hand sanitizer stations placed near entrances, common areas, and high-touch surfaces. 

4. Enhanced Cleaning and Disinfection - Disinfect frequently touched surfaces such as doorknobs, light switches, elevator buttons, and shared equipment. Consider hiring professional cleaning services to ensure thorough and consistent cleaning routines. Rotterdam Lot Cleaners consistently implements rigorous cleaning protocols for office environments. 

5. Good Respiratory Etiquette - Encourage employees to follow good respiratory etiquette, including covering their mouth and nose with a tissue or their elbow when coughing or sneezing. Properly dispose of used tissues immediately and wash hands afterward. 

6. Flexible Work Arrangements - Where possible, offer flexible work arrangements such as remote work or staggered schedules. Reducing the number of employees in the office can help minimize close interactions, thereby reducing the risk of transmission.

7. Proper Ventilation - Ensure that ventilation systems are well-maintained and properly functioning. Improving ventilation by opening windows or using air purifiers with HEPA filters.

8. Limit In-Person Meetings - Replace in-person meetings with virtual alternatives whenever feasible to reduce the risk of exposure in enclosed spaces.

9. Monitor Symptoms and Stay Home - Encourage employees to monitor themselves for COVID-19 symptoms, which may include fever, cough, shortness of breath, loss of taste or smell, and fatigue. Anyone experiencing symptoms should stay home and seek medical guidance. If an employee has been in close contact with a confirmed case, they should follow quarantine guidelines before returning to the office.

Protecting yourself and your colleagues from COVID-19 in an office environment requires a collective effort. By maintaining physical distancing, wearing masks, practicing good hygiene, and following the recommended strategies, you can help create a safer workspace that minimizes the risk of COVID-19 transmission.
